9fans,

i find myself needing to use acid a lot lately, and maybe i am going
about it wrong. i very much dislike that when i next() in acid, acid
will step through every subcall. what i would like is that it would
instead behave more like gdb's next. is this crazy or am i going about
using acid wrong?

maybe someone has acid analogues of gdb's next, finish, until as
described here.

https://sourceware.org/gdb/onlinedocs/gdb/Continuing-and-Stepping.html
